Why is 14 September celebrated as Hindi Day?
Hindi Diwas or National Hindi Day is celebrated every year on September 14 to mark the adaptation of Hindi (written in Devanagari script) as the official language by the Constituent Assembly on September 14, 1949.
Is 14th September Hindi Diwas?
Hindi Diwas or Hindi Day is observed every year on 14 September to mark the popularity of Hindi as an official language of India. The language was adopted under Article 343 of the Indian Constitution. The first Hindi day was celebrated on 14th September 1953.

Who started World Hindi Day?
The Ministry of External Affairs began the tradition of celebrating World Hindi Day in other nations in 2006 to promote the language across the world. While World Hindi Day is a global call to promote Hindi, Hindi Diwas–observed on September 14–is celebrated mostly within India.
When was first Hindi Day celebrated?
Hindi Day (Hindi: हिन्दी दिवस, romanized: hindī divas) is celebrated in India to commemorate the date 14 September 1949 on which a compromise was reached—during the drafting of the Constitution of India—on the languages that were to have official status in the Republic of India.

Why is World Hindi Day important?
Vishwa Hindi Divas commemorates the anniversary of the first World Hindi Conference held in Nagpur on January 10, 1975. The conference was inaugurated by the then prime minister Indira Gandhi in Nagpur. Hindi is considered to be the mother language of India. It is the simplest source of expression of our nation.
What is the meaning of Diwas?
day of celebration
New Word Suggestion. This Hindi term means a ‘day of celebration’ or ‘day of commemoration’ It is widely used in India; Eg: ‘Vijay Diwas’ commemorating the Kargil victory; ‘Mahila Diwas’ meaning Women’s Day; ‘Prawas Bharatiya Diwas’ meaning NRI Day,etc.

What is the significance of Hindi Diwas?
Hindi Diwas is celebrated across the country on September 14 to celebrate the popularity of Hindi as an official language of India. It was in 1918 that Mahatma Gandhi, widely regarded as the Father of the Nation, had attended a conference on Hindi literature and asked Hindi to be made the national language of India.
